Adults with Madelung’s deformity may suffer from ulnar-sided wrist pain. Madelung's Deformity is usually treated by treating the distal radial deformity. However, if patients have a positive ulnar variance and focal wrist pathology, it’s possible to treat with an isolated ulnar-shortening osteotomy.

Swelling, deformity, tenderness, and loss of wrist motion are normal features on examination of a person with a distal radius fracture. "Dinner fork" deformity of the wrist is caused by dorsal displacement of the carpal bones (Colle's fracture). Reverse deformity is seen in volar angulation (Smith's fracture).
Range of motion (or ROM) is the linear or angular distance that a moving object may normally travel while properly attached to another. In biomechanics and strength training , ROM refers to the angular distance and direction a joint can move between the flexed position and the extended position. [ 1 ]
A number of reports have been published in which permanent ischemic sequelae occurred even in the presence of a normal Allen's test. [ 6 ] [ 7 ] In addition, the results of Allen's tests do not appear to correlate with distal blood flow as demonstrated by fluorescein dye injections.
Ulnar deviation, also known as ulnar drift, is a hand deformity in which the swelling of the metacarpophalangeal joints (the big knuckles at the base of the fingers) causes the fingers to become displaced, tending towards the little finger. [1]
